    SUMMARY: When GM Mike Reinfeldt was unable to bring in big name players to replace Travis Henry, Drew Bennett and Bobby Wade, many were critical of the direction the Titans were going. What Reinfeldt and coach Jeff Fisher's plan entailed was sprinkling in veteran players and have them compete in training camp to determine the starters and use others to improve depth. Reinfeldt's goal was to identify the strengths and weaknesses in his team, add talent where needed and allow younger players on the team the opportunity to increase their role and responsibilities. “You have a young offensive line that is potentially able to dominate games and young Pro Bowl quarterback,” Reinfeldt said. “We had some players on defense that were playmakers, but just needed more people around them.” Not being cap-strapped also allowed Reinfeldt the luxury to add depth in many areas. “It’s important that we have depth,” Jeff Fisher said. “We have positions right now that if we were to lose a player for a play, a series or a week or whatever, we have a comfort level playing the players that are in the backup spots.”
